Spurs are 3/10 with a -1 handicap at Unibet, while some might fancy the 7/10 about Pochettino’s side with a -1.5 handicap which means they would need to enjoy a two goal winning margin or better.

However, we’re erring towards looking at a bet on Red Star Belgrade on the Asian Handicap. They only trailed 1-0 against Bayern Munich for a long part of the game before losing the clash 3-0.

BetVictor have 5/4 about Red Star +1.5 and it means that Tottenham landing a one-goal margin of victory would see them over the line in this clash, while there’s also the chance to back them at 13/17 with a +2 start.

This bet would mean you get money back if the visitors lose by two goals, while anything better from that side and you would profit with this bet.

The “No” option on the BTTS market is available at 37/40 with BetVictor and this would cover the goalless draw along with any Tottenham victory that also involves the home side keeping a clean sheet.
